Type
ORACLE
Validation date
2025-02-22 04:10: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00782,
    "usd": 0.00818
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001738FBFE554C6C71C2146DB38DC4E269B4C134B2E40DD7683D6B7A64839383D80

Previous signature

722A45BFABB52B140B451870B3F15D3AFD1E415BA6A025AC493143AB78B917DF0F4366B0A3AD5D6CBBE50A8E96C1584C449E8146CD8A2712F424417C3ED36102

Origin signature

3046022100A2CFE6CF6595FE42240B004385E037872091D7FA5F29057993ACE10A257C57EF022100B5257436BD48F546C9B90FA0AF856FDE309258D9A8B9153ADD098FBB8B8AA8BC

Proof of work

010204BBB51109353DAE37E606F09AD2EB339DA605D2E578D9080E366D84965B3765E123FF7DEDABB67837175AF3A4AFA90AF4ED781B8FFA76B24922FD1D1DC1A8B485

Proof of integrity

001D3383A671E657941F2A544A8D02C45770C981FE6955F1EA6B8F23940891F1E3

Coordinator signature

7B9485524161CA85C9A9465CDAD9525DDF3D6B39DAC14BBF4F9352A65EE68FD1DDD80B078536C8AC7530E5E21EB927B6C92FC0EC90407EAA09E25D7B8D612B03

Validator #1 public key

0001A47FA8573AE1E7DFD48036DAE2006E1E6A857701F280A55503DA34C6F3BC7759

Validator #1 signature

0D8421BCAFC4BE4411B0BE1A9766699EBCAC99C11809BF40BAF1312A077203B32989FE1054991494AFBDC255FD2CEFD837C4285158154FEC6D621BF1F0E7E10D

Validator #2 public key

0001C635C5A5F603054FDD525E9DD140EEF41A71A99251F53D033F3D3DEE956B4348

Validator #2 signature

4E8321E6F3AFAF49FF654158B6F59FA987D8F952E3509673F7D45566FE71CA48C8335579777441C1D27DF4AC2D881C56EB9333E297D4415C66AD3875F8CEE90F